Car vs Tractor Trailer
Author:Safety Officer Chris Kennedy
Tue, Jan 12th, 2010 12:48:00 pm - At 12:48pm, the Gap Fire Company was alerted for a vehicle accident involving a tractor trailer at 5081 Lincoln Hwy.  Deputy 4-2 (Wenger) arrived on location, assumed command, and reported a tractor trailer versus a car with blocking.  Rescue 4-2 responded with a crew of 6, with the Engine and Squad responding shortly thereafter.  Upon arrival, Rescue 4-2 assisted with patient care, de-powering of the vehicle, and fluid control.  Due to the mechanism of injuries, the roof had to be removed to extricate the patient.  Additional fire police from Station 4-5 and 5-2 were summoned to assist with traffic control.  Crews remained on location for about 2 hours


Command: Deputy Chief Wenger
